Jose Limon and his company of dancers perform dances choreographed by Doris Humphrey and Limon himself. This program of six dances includes Limon talking about the ways in which dance can communicate ideas. Black and White
José Arcadio Limón was a dancer and choreographer who developed what is now known as 'Limón technique'. In the 1940s he founded the José Limón Dance Company, and in 1968 he created the José Limón Foundation to carry on his work.
